During a press conference on Saturday, Gov. Ron DeSantis (R-FL) was asked if he had any words for the passing of civil rights icon John Lewis. According to The Tampa Bay Times, DeSantis brushed off the question and urged the reporter to stay in “topic.”
“We saw last night Congressman John Lewis passed away. He’s a civil rights icon,” said the reporter. “You know, this is happening amidst heated conversation in this country about race, monuments, flags.” And she tried to ask about a Confederate memorial in St. Augustine’s plaza.
“All right, yeah. I appreciate the question, but we’re trying to focus on the coronavirus,” said DeSantis, cutting off her question. “I appreciate it, but I’m going to let someone ask about — do you have a question about the topic at hand?”
